3rd test yesterday at the lake with a mix of rocks, some sand, and lots of sandstone formations to crawl on. the Landmines worked better than most of the tires out there. lots of Hryax some Tsl's and some Krawler T/a. they even ran all the lines some ottsix tires ran. For sure my new go to tire

Got my landmines 3 days ago (4 pair). I think I will need 6 to make 4 so I will have spares if I mess up or don't like donor sidewalls. Started cutting to make 2.2 comp tires. The tread looks narrow enough to use as is width wise. Not sure how they will perform after glued to Sedona sidewalls. I may try Rovers for one pair and Sedonas for second pair. I don't have any Voodoos kicking around to use sidewalls. Haven't heard much on how everyone likes them as 1.9s. They seem pretty soft compound wise. After they are put together and I get to try them, I will let you all know how they work. Like I said before always looking for new tire for my comp rigs. I also have e a set of Pitbulls that may work well for the side walls. Liking the tread and compound so hope they work.

I thought it was impressive too, but overall I was underwhelmed with the KLR/M for my application.

I’m no tireologist, so take these thoughts with a margarita rim of salt, but I think the compound itself is good and it’s more the tread on the KLR/M impacting the performance. I also have some KLR X4’s in the red compound and those grip better than these M’s did and I think it has to do with the lugs on the tire.

The M lugs are very spaced out which will help in loose dirt and gravel situations but I’m wondering if the absence of so much material is giving it less contact surface for actual grip compared to a tire with closer and siped lugs like the X4. There are a lot of differences in those tires though so I could be off base, but I think the M would be a better tire on something that uses a more wheel-speed to get around the rocks like a bomber or maybe a wraith. Unfortunately I don’t have any of those rigs so may end up selling or trading these M’s.

Anyhow, at the end of the day the landmines did considerably better on the Capra for me and are sticking (pun intended) around.
